Life is very different underwater, and the animals that live below the surface experience the world in ways that can be hard to imagine. The American Eel has a keenly developed sense of touch, allowing it to detect the presence of other animals nearby that might not be picked up by other senses. Join Nicolas Lapointe from The Canadian Wildlife Federation for more on the deal with eels!
